Supreme Court Reserves Order in Review Plea Against Ansal Brothers in Uphaar Tragedy - (15 Dec 2016)

Supreme Court has reserved its verdict on pleas of CBI and Victims' body seeking review of 2015 verdict in Uphaar fire tragedy case asking real estate barons Sushil Ansal and Gopal Ansal to serve a two-year jail term if they fail to pay Rs 30 crore each as fine.
